With all this notoriety and money, Escobar spent an insane amount of money for his family: a zoo full of exotic wildlife in their home, a go-kart race track, a mechanical bull, and servants to cater to their every need. At the prime of his career, he was earning about $US6-million a day – Forbes even named him the 7th Richest Man In The World. He started out with selling fake lottery tickets and stealing motor vehicles, and it wasn’t long before he moved on to larger crimes like drug dealing and kidnapping for ransom.īy the 80s, his drug network was shipping about 80 tons of cocaine from Colombia to the U.S. After dropping out of university, Escobar turned to a life of crime. For this book, and over the course of two years, Escobar's widow has plunged into her memory and has remembered each one of the horrible episodes she experienced with whom, from 1982, devastated Colombia with a terror strategy that included the murders of politicians, journalists and human rights activists, while he continued to fill the world with cocaine. When she met Pablo Escobar, when she was only thirteen years old, Victoria Eugenia Henao was completely unaware of the fact that her life was about to become a terrible nightmare, and that she would ever be stigmatized as the woman who married and had two children with the biggest drug trafficker of all times.
